Roofing evaluation services involve a thorough inspection of a property's roof to assess its current condition and identify any potential issues. These evaluations typically cover various types of projects, including routine inspections for maintenance planning, assessments after severe weather events, or before purchasing or selling a home. Property owners usually seek these evaluations to understand the overall health of their roof, pinpoint areas that may require repairs, or determine if a replacement might be necessary in the near future.
Before requesting a roofing evaluation, homeowners often want to know what specific concerns or signs to look for, such as missing shingles, leaks, or visible damage. They may also inquire about the scope of the inspection, what areas will be examined, and how the findings will be communicated. This service provides a clear understanding of roof condition, helping property owners make informed decisions about maintenance, repairs, or upgrades to ensure their home remains protected.

Common Roofing Evaluation Jobs
Roofing Inspection - a thorough assessment of roof condition to identify potential issues.
Leak Detection - locating areas where water may be entering the roofing system.
Damage Assessment - evaluating the extent of storm or weather-related roof damage.
Material Condition Review - checking the integrity of shingles, flashing, and other roofing components.
Structural Evaluation - examining the roof’s framing for signs of stress or deterioration.
Preventive Inspection - routine evaluations to maintain roof health and extend its lifespan.
Roofing Evaluation Questions
What is a roofing evaluation? A roofing evaluation is an assessment of a roof's condition to identify potential issues and determine if repairs or maintenance are needed.
When should a roof be evaluated? Roof evaluations are recommended after severe weather, if there are signs of damage, or during regular property inspections.
What does a roofing evaluation include? It typically involves inspecting for leaks, damaged shingles, sagging areas, and other signs of wear or structural concerns.
Who benefits from a roofing evaluation? Homeowners and property owners seeking to maintain roof integrity and prevent costly repairs can benefit from evaluations.
